






5, Bradmore Road, Oxford is described in the public record as a period house with 4,079 ft2 of internal area.
Locally, houses of this size normally have 6 bedrooms with a garden.
Our estimate of the sale value of 5, Bradmore Road, Oxford is £3,732,954 and its rental estimate is £10,080 per month, given the available information and assuming reasonable condition.

Over the last year, 5, Bradmore Road, Oxford has seen its estimated sale value decrease by £41,190 (1.1%) and its estimated rental value grow by £408 per month (4.0%). This results in an estimated gross rental yield of 3.2%.
5, Bradmore Road, Oxford has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of D.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 19 Sep 2017.
The property is connected to mains gas and has single gl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.

The recent census recorded whether a resident owned or rented their home.
In the area around 5, Bradmore Road, Oxford, 46.5% of property is privately rented and 35.4% is privately owned outright.

The recent census recorded the highest level of education achieved by residents in the local area.
In the area around 5, Bradmore Road, Oxford, 17.5% of residents are recorded as possessing school level qualifications and 68.3% as possessing degree level qualifications.
